comparemela.com

Top Locations Tagged with Maidstone British Restaurant

Maidstone British Restaurant in United Kingdom - me14/Restaurant near Maidstone

1). The Great British Kitchen At Leeds Castle

vimarsana © 2020. All Rights Reserved.